    Abstract

    Designing for systems, that is, complex contexts with diverse users, needs and expectations can be a challenging task if there are few or limited ways to explore, experiment, and embed design concepts early in the process. The IoT Sandbox [1] addresses this problem through a physicalization of the to be designed for context at different scales. It allows for physical, tangible and also data access to a simulated environment that support design tasks in-situ. When designing with the IoT Sandbox, we can observe how design teams deal with limitations and, together, explore how emergent behaviors can be emphasized, grown and essentially designed.
